An evaluation method of image quality of a video surveillance system is proposed. A test card is designed to evaluate two key indicators which are image definition and coverage range. As an important technical defense means, video surveillance systems have widely been built in important areas to finish many functions, such as security monitor, record and active alert. However the practical use effect is not satisfactory because most of the evaluation methods are developed to evaluate camera performances at laboratory environment.
